在Windows操作系统中,命令提示符(CMD)是一个强大的工具,可以帮助我们完成许多任务。其中,文件复制是日常使用中非常常见的一个操作。下面,我将为大家详细介绍在CMD中快速复制文件的方法以及一些实用的技巧。
一、基本命令:copy
在CMD中,使用copy命令可以轻松复制文件。其基本语法如下:
copy 源文件 目标文件
例如,要将当前目录下的example.txt文件复制到D:\backup目录下,可以使用以下命令:
copy example.txt D:\backup
二、使用通配符复制多个文件
如果你需要复制多个文件,可以使用通配符(*和?)来匹配文件名。例如,以下命令将当前目录下所有.txt文件复制到D:\backup目录下:
copy *.txt D:\backup
通配符*可以匹配任意字符,而?可以匹配任意单个字符。
三、使用/m参数复制多个文件
使用/m参数可以更方便地复制多个文件。该参数允许你选择不同的复制模式,如下所示:
/m:复制匹配的文件/m d:删除目标文件(如果存在)/m f:覆盖目标文件(如果存在)
例如,以下命令将当前目录下所有.txt文件复制到D:\backup目录下,并删除目标目录中的同名文件:
copy *.txt D:\backup /m d
四、使用/b参数复制文件内容
使用/b参数可以仅复制文件内容,而不包括文件属性。这对于复制具有特殊属性的文件非常有用。
例如,以下命令将example.txt文件的内容复制到D:\backup\example.txt:
copy /b example.txt D:\backup
五、使用/y参数覆盖目标文件
使用/y参数可以在复制文件时覆盖目标文件(如果存在)。这对于复制同名文件非常有用。
例如,以下命令将example.txt文件复制到D:\backup目录下,并覆盖目标目录中的同名文件:
copy example.txt D:\backup /y
六、使用/v参数显示复制进度
使用/v参数可以在复制文件时显示复制进度。这对于复制大文件时非常有用。
例如,以下命令将example.txt文件复制到D:\backup目录下,并显示复制进度:
copy example.txt D:\backup /v
七、使用/c参数在失败时继续复制
使用/c参数可以在复制过程中遇到错误时继续复制其他文件。
例如,以下命令将当前目录下所有.txt文件复制到D:\backup目录下,即使某些文件复制失败:
copy *.txt D:\backup /c
八、使用/e参数复制子目录
使用/e参数可以复制源目录及其所有子目录。
例如,以下命令将当前目录及其所有子目录复制到D:\backup目录下:
copy /e .
九、使用/i参数提示确认
使用/i参数在复制文件时提示用户确认。
例如,以下命令在复制文件前会提示用户确认:
copy example.txt D:\backup /i
总结
通过以上方法,你可以在CMD中快速复制文件。这些技巧可以帮助你更高效地管理文件,提高工作效率。希望这篇文章对你有所帮助!
